ATS Keyword Matcher
Paste a job description and your resume side by side. See exactly which keywords you're matching and which you're missing. Know your ATS match score before you apply.
100% private. Everything runs in your browser. Your data is never uploaded or stored.
How it works
Match your resume to any job in 3 simple steps
Paste Both Texts
Copy the job description from any job board and your resume text into the two side-by-side fields above.
Compare Keywords
Our algorithm extracts keywords from the job description and checks each one against your resume text, including word variations.
Optimize Resume
Add the missing keywords to your resume in the right places. Each missing keyword is categorized so you know where it belongs.
Why keyword matching matters
ATS systems decide your fate in milliseconds. Matching the right keywords is the single most important factor in getting past automated filters.
of resumes are rejected by ATS before a human ever sees them. The primary reason? Missing keywords that match the job description. Knowing your match rate before applying gives you a critical advantage.
is the minimum keyword match rate you need to pass most ATS filters. Below this threshold, your resume is likely auto-rejected regardless of your actual qualifications.
more likely to get an interview when your resume has a high keyword match rate. Candidates who tailor their resume to each job description dramatically outperform those who use a generic resume.
is the average time a recruiter spends on an initial resume scan. When your resume mirrors the job description language, recruiters instantly recognize you as a strong match during that brief window.
More than a simple word search
Our keyword matcher uses stemming, phrase detection, and category analysis to give you an accurate picture of your ATS compatibility.
Smart Extraction
Automatically identifies significant keywords, phrases, and technical terms from any job description using frequency and context analysis.
Category Detection
Separates hard skills, soft skills, and qualifications so you know exactly what type of keyword each one is.
Stemming-Aware
Matches word variations intelligently. "Managing" matches "management" and "managed" so you get credit for what you've written.
Side-by-Side Compare
Paste your resume and job description together for an instant visual comparison of matched and missing keywords.
Actionable Tips
Get specific suggestions on which keywords to add and where to place them in your resume for maximum ATS impact.
100% Private
Everything runs in your browser. Your resume and job descriptions are never uploaded, stored, or shared with anyone.
Want to go deeper? Try our other free tools.
Check your resume readability or grade your bullet points for maximum impact.
Frequently asked questions
Stop applying with a mismatched resume.
Compare your resume against any job description in seconds. See your keyword match score and know exactly what to fix before you hit apply.
No credit card required. Start building for free.